#684bdb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#684bdb is composed of 40.8% red, 29.4%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.5% cyan, 65.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 252.1 degrees, a saturation of 66.7% and a lightness of 57.6%. #684bdb color hex could be obtained by blending #d096ff with #0000b7.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#684bdb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#684bdb has RGB values of R:104, G:75,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.66,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 6835163.

Shades and Tints of #684bdb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060310 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#684bdb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#908d99 is the less saturated color, while #542afc is the most saturated one.
